Born in Paris, France, on October 22, 1943, Catherine Deneuve is one of the most respected actresses in French film history.
She is the daughter of theater and television actor Maurice Dorléac and French actress Renée Simonot. Given that Deneuve and her sisters hailed from a family with a long history in the performing arts, it was not surprising that they decided to pursue careers in acting.

Role Breakthrough and Ascent to Stardom
Deneuve’s breakthrough performance came in the 1964 musical “The Umbrellas of Cherbourg,” directed by Jacques Demy.
Her portrayal of the sorrowful Geneviève Emery garnered her international acclaim and established her as a noteworthy performer. This role, which showed that she could be both strong and sensitive, had a big impact on her career.

Partnerships with Legendary Directors
In the 1960s and 1970s, Deneuve worked with some of the most well-known directors. Her first feature film role was in Roman Polanski’s psychological thriller “Repulsion” (1965), which highlighted her range and versatility as an actress. In Luis Buñuel’s 1967 film “Belle de Jour,” Séverine, a bored housewife who turns to covert prostitution, remains one of her most well-known roles.

Highlights and Awards of Your Career
Throughout her more than half-century career, Deneuve has delivered several noteworthy performances. She won her first César Award for Best Actress for her role in the 1980 film “Le Dernier Métro,” directed by François Truffaut.
She received a second César for the 1992 film “Indochine,” which also took home the Academy Award for Best Foreign Language Picture. Her portrayal of Éliane, a French plantation owner in pre-colonial Vietnam, showcased her abilities to delicately and tastefully convey a complex spectrum of feelings.
